Description Patrick Silva 2016-06-17 21:15:02 UTC
impossible apply any change because OK button is disabled.
Tested with neon-devedition-gitstable-20160617-1237-amd64.iso


Reproducible: Always

Steps to Reproduce:
create a wi-fi connection, in security tab select any option but none
try edit the wi-fi connection just created to change any setting
it`s impossible apply any change because OK button is disabled
OK button is enabled only if user write some characters in password field in security tab
Comment 1 Jan Grulich 2016-06-20 07:26:11 UTC
That's correct, you cannot save a connection with an empty password which is required. If you don't want to save your password then you have to click on the small icon on the right side of the password field and choose that the password is not required.
